CVE-2023-25482 : Vulnerability Insights and Analysis

Stay informed about CVE-2023-25482, a medium severity CSRF vulnerability in WP Tiles plugin for WordPress versions up to 1.1.2. Learn about impact, technical details, and mitigation steps.

This CVE-2023-25482 was published on July 18, 2023, revealing a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) vulnerability in the WP Tiles plugin for WordPress versions up to 1.1.2. The vulnerability has a CVSS base score of 4.3, categorizing it as a medium severity issue.

What is CVE-2023-25482?

CVE-2023-25482 refers to a CSRF vulnerability found in the WP Tiles plugin for WordPress with versions up to 1.1.2. This vulnerability could allow attackers to perform unauthorized actions on behalf of authenticated users, leading to potential security breaches.

Vulnerability Description

The CSRF vulnerability in the WP Tiles plugin allows attackers to forge requests that are executed on behalf of authenticated users, potentially leading to unauthorized actions being performed without the user's consent.

Affected Systems and Versions

The Cross-Site Request Forgery (CSRF) vulnerability impacts WP Tiles plugin versions up to 1.1.2, posing a security risk to websites utilizing this plugin.

Exploitation Mechanism

By exploiting the CSRF vulnerability in the WP Tiles plugin, threat actors can craft malicious requests that can trick authenticated users into inadvertently executing unauthorized actions on the target system.
